I once visited a family that had twenty-nine cats. And that’s just inside the mobile home. There were a dozen more by the front steps.

Here is the thing. Every one of the cats had been rescued. All were injured, sick or abandoned at one time. Some of you have pets like that.

Fred Craddock was with his young children when they saw a small kitten on the side of the road. “Pick it up daddy. It’s gonna die.” Reluctantly he stops. The kitten is skin and bones, sore-eyed and full of fleas. When he reaches down to pick it up, the kitten bristles, and bares its claws. Hiss.

Three weeks later the kitten is clean, strong and healthy. Now the kitten rubs gently against Fred’s leg. No claws or hissing. He arches his back to receive a caress. It is not the small frightened kitten anymore.

Fred Craddock then writes. “You know as well as I what made the difference. Not too long ago God reached out a hand to bless me and my family. When God did, I looked at that hand; it was covered with scratches.”

While taking a test at Samford University, Dr. Edwards ask us a bonus question. “Who is the maintenance man in our chapel?” No one seemed to know. He then said. “In ministry you will meet many people. They all are important. They all need to be noticed and loved. I’ll always remember that day. I also left class to meet Daniel as he swept the sidewalk.”

While we were yet sinners, Christ died for us. (Romans 5:8)
